无法使用订阅管理器注册 - 'NoneType'对象没有属性' __getitem__'

8
在RHEL 7服务器上,我正在尝试使用yum安装软件包。在遇到需要使用subscription-manager注册rhel7后,出现了以下错误:
命令:
subscription-manager register

输出:

'NoneType' object has no attribute '__getitem__'

经过一些检查,我发现需要注销(注册命令无效但仍然需要注销)并清除数据,但仍然出现相同的错误。

在红帽网站上,用户和密码是正确的。

2个回答

0
尝试以下命令:
# subscription-manager clean 

如果存在,删除 /var/lib/rhsm/cache/installed_products.json 文件中的空文件。

# rm -f /var/lib/rhsm/cache/installed_products.json

0

你尝试过以下方法吗:

subscription-manager register --auto-attach

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接